Christmas是一个雅思常考词汇,这个词的常用解释为n. 圣诞节,这个词在很多英文原版小说中怎么应用呢,今天小编就带您了解一下。

 

托马斯·哈代的《远离尘嚣》里,有这样的句子出现:

-- It was not that the rarity of Christmas parties in the parish made this one a wonder, but that Boldwood should be the giver.

-- I have not spoken to Mr. Boldwood since the autumn, when I promised to see him at Christmas on business, but I had no idea there was to be anything of this kind."

-- he repeated, cheerfully, "and drain a Christmas beaker with us, stranger!"

 

玛格丽特·米切尔的《乱世佳人》里,有这样的句子出现:

-- I'm mighty glad Georgia waited till after Christmas before it seceded or it would haveruined the Christmas parties, too.

-- "Last Christmas you sure let him buzz round you plenty."

-- Southerners were as enthusiastic visitors as they were hosts, andthere was nothing unusual in relatives coming to spend the Christmas holidays and remaining until July.

-- Christmas of 1862 had been a happy one for Atlanta, for the whole South.

-- CHAPTER XV THE ARMY, driven back into Virginia, went into winter quarters on the Rapidan a tired, depleted army sincethe defeat at Gettysburg and as the Christmas season approached, Ashley came home on furlough.

 

查尔斯·狄更斯的《远大前程》里,有这样的句子出现:

-- It was Christmas Eve, and I had to stir the pudding for next day, with a copper-stick, from seven to eight by the Dutch clock.

-- was Mrs. Joe's Christmas salutation, when I and my conscience showed ourselves.

-- I am far from being sure that I might not have astonished our small congregation by resorting to this extreme measure, but for its being Christmas Day and no Sunday.

-- Every Christmas Day he presented himself, as a profound novelty, with exactly the same words, and carrying the two bottles like dumb-bells.

-- Every Christmas Day, Mrs. Joe replied, as she now replied, "O, Un--cle Pum-ble--chook!This is kind!"

 

戴维·赫伯特·劳伦斯的《查太莱夫人的情人》里,有这样的句子出现:

-- Before Christmas of 1914 both their Ger-man young men were dead: whereupon the sisters wept, and loved the young men passionately, but underneath for-got them.

-- And even on the Christmas roses the smuts settled persistently, incredible, like black manna from the skies of doom.

-- Her husband, Ted Bolton, had been killed in the pit, twenty-two years ago, twenty-two years last Christmas, just at Christmas time, leaving her with two children, one a baby in arms.

-- 'Your Lady-ship's as welcome as Christmas ter th' hut an' th' key an' iverythink as is.

 

查尔斯·狄更斯的《小杜丽》里,有这样的句子出现:

-- Amy, my dear, I have been trying half the day to remember the name of the gentleman from Camberwell who was introduced to me last Christmas week by that agreeable coal-merchant who was remanded for six months.'

-- The Father of the Marshalsea in two or three RelationsThe brothers William and Frederick Dorrit, walking up and down the College-yard of course on the aristocratic or Pump side, for the Father made it a point of his state to be chary of going among his children on the Poor side, except on Sunday mornings, Christmas Days, and other occasions of ceremony, in the observance whereof he was very punctual, and at which times he laid his hand upon the heads of their infants, and blessed those young insolvents with a benignity that was highly edifying the brothers, walking up and down the College-yard together, were a memorable sight.

 

路易莎·梅·奥尔科特的《小妇人》里,有这样的句子出现:

-- CHAPTER ONE'Christmas won't be Christmas without any presents,' grumbled Jo, lying on the rug.

-- Nobody spoke for a minute; then Meg said in an altered tone, 'You know the reason Mother proposed not having any presents this Christmas was because it is going to be a hard winter for everyone; and she thinks we ought not to spend money for pleasure, when our men are suffering so in the army.

-- It was a comfortable room, though the carpet was faded and the furniture very plain, for a good picture or two hung on the walls, books filled the recesses, chrysanthemums and Christmas roses bloomed in the win-dows, and a pleasant atmosphere of home peace pervaded it.

-- There is so much to do about the play for Christmas night,' said Jo, marching up and down, with her hands behind her back, and her nose in the air.

-- 'Look under your pillows christmas morning, and you will find your guidebook,' replied Mrs. March.
